  • Hospitality Door Attendant Responsibilities

  • Greet every guest warmly with a friendly, professional attitude upon arrival and departure.

  • Open and close hotel entrance doors for guests.

  • Welcome guests and provide directions to the front desk, restaurants, meeting rooms, and hotel amenities.

  • Assist guests with luggage by coordinating with Bell Services when needed.

  • Manage traffic flow at the front drive, ensuring vehicles move efficiently and safely.

  • Coordinate with valet attendants to expedite vehicle arrivals and departures.

  • Assist guests entering and exiting vehicles, including those requiring additional assistance.

  • Monitor the front entrance to maintain a clean, safe, and welcoming appearance.

  • Help organize taxi, rideshare, shuttle, and limousine pickups while minimizing congestion.

  • Communicate effectively with the Front Desk, Bell Services, Security, and Valet teams regarding guest needs.

  • Provide information about local attractions, transportation options, and hotel services.

  • Respond promptly to guest requests and resolve minor concerns or direct guests to the appropriate department.

  • Observe and report suspicious activity or safety hazards to hotel management or Security.

  • Ensure compliance with hotel service standards and safety procedures.

  • Maintain a professional appearance and adhere to the hotel''s uniform and grooming standards.

  • Assist during high-volume arrivals, departures, group check-ins, and special events.

  • Help maintain ADA accessibility by assisting guests with disabilities as needed.

  • Thank guests for choosing the hotel and invite them to return.
